Chiropractic care vs. physical therapy for injury treatment — which is right for me?

Chiropractic care and physical therapy have important places in injury treatment, but they approach recovery differently. Chiropractic care centers on restoring proper structural mechanics. Physical therapy concentrates on exercise-based recovery. We often combine elements of both — what matters most is what your condition requires.

How many visits will I need for injury treatment?

How long treatment takes on how complex your case is. A straightforward muscle strain may resolve in four to six weeks. Severe or long-standing problems can take three to six months of active care. Your provider will set clear milestones at your first appointment.
